Remodeling costs depend on the scope of the project. Simply resurfacing your pool is significantly cheaper than a full overhaul that includes changing the layout, adding features like a spa, or installing new tile and coping. The materials you choose—such as standard plaster versus high-end aggregate finishes—also shift the total. Additionally, the current condition of your plumbing and pool equipment plays a big role; updating old systems adds to the labor and parts required. A professional cleaning service handles the routine labor of keeping your water clear, including skimming debris, vacuuming the floor, brushing walls, and balancing chemicals. You need this service if you lack the time for weekly maintenance or if you are struggling to keep the water from turning green. The ideal time to resurface your pool in Pennsylvania is typically during the spring or fall. These seasons offer moderate temperatures, which are best for proper curing of new pool surfaces. For outdoor pools near you, popular resurfacing options include traditional plaster, quartz aggregate, and pebble finishes. Each offers different aesthetics and durability.
